Anti-Lock Control
Pinpoint Test J: DTC U2101:00
Refer to Wiring Diagrams Set 42, Vehicle Dynamic Systems for schematic and connector information. Electrical Diagrams
Normal Operation
The ABS module must be configured with the correct vehicle configuration information for correct operation. The ABS module with the IC (Instrument Cluster) over the High Speed Controller Area Network (HS-CAN) must be configured properly, as well as other modules that the ABS module provides information to and receives information from (such as the IC (Instrument Cluster)) over the High Speed Controller Area Network (HS-CAN).
The ABS module requires correct vehicle configuration information to operate correctly. This information is programmed into the module when a new module is installed. The IC (Instrument Cluster) is also programmed with the vehicle configuration information and shares this information with other modules over the High Speed Controller Area Network (HS-CAN). Incomplete or improper flash programming procedures, a loss of communication between the IC (Instrument Cluster) and ABS module, swapping modules between vehicles or an internal failure of one or more modules will cause a mis-match of vehicle configuration information between the modules.
- DTC U2101:00 (Control Module Communication Incompatible: No Sub Type Information)- This DTC sets when the vehicle configuration information transmitted by the IC (Instrument Cluster) does not match what is stored in the ABS module.
This pinpoint test is intended to diagnose the following:
- ABS module
- ABS module configuration
- IC (Instrument Cluster) configuration
PINPOINT TEST J : DTC U2101:00
NOTICE: Use the Flex Probe Kit for all test connections to prevent damage to the wiring terminals. Do not use standard multi-meter probes.
J1 CHECK FOR ABS MODULE AND IC (Instrument Cluster) DTCs
- Ignition ON.
- Enter the following diagnostic mode on the scan tool: Self Test- ABS Module.
- Enter the following diagnostic mode on the scan tool: Self Test- ABS Module.
- Enter the following diagnostic mode on the scan tool: Self Test- IC (Instrument Cluster).
Are any communication or module internal failure DTCs present either module?
Yes
For ABS module DTCs, REFER to the ABS Module DTC Chart. Antilock Brakes / Traction Control Systems
For IC (Instrument Cluster) DTCs, REFER to Instrument Panel, Gauges and Warning Indicators.
No
GO to J2.
J2 VERIFY CORRECT ABS MODULE CONFIGURATION
- Enter the following diagnostic mode on the scan tool: Programmable Module Installation- ABS Module.
- Configure the ABS module using As-Built data.
- Ignition OFF.
- Ignition ON.
- Enter the following diagnostic mode on the scan tool: Self Test- ABS module.
Is DTC U2101:00 present in the ABS module?
Yes
GO to J3.
No
The concern was caused by a incomplete or improperly programmed ABS module, the repair is complete.
J3 VERIFY CORRECT IC (Instrument Cluster) CONFIGURATION
- Enter the following diagnostic mode on the scan tool: Programmable Module Installation- IC (Instrument Cluster).
- Configure the IC (Instrument Cluster) using As-Built data.
- Ignition OFF.
- Ignition ON.
- Enter the following diagnostic mode on the scan tool: Self Test- ABS module.
Is DTC U2101:00 present in the ABS module?
Yes
GO to J4.
No
The concern was caused by a incomplete or improperly programmed IC (Instrument Cluster), the repair is complete.
J4 CHECK FOR CORRECT ABS MODULE OPERATION
- Ignition OFF.
- Disconnect: ABS Module C155.
- Check ABS module C155 for:
- corrosion.
- pushed-out pins.
- spread terminals.
- Connect: ABS Module C155.
- Make sure the connector seats correctly, then operate the system and verify the concern is still present.
Is the concern still present?
Yes
INSTALL a new Hydraulic Control Unit (HCU). REFER to Hydraulic Control Unit (HCU) . TEST the system for normal operation.
No
The system is operating correctly at this time. The concern may have been caused by a loose or corroded connector. CLEAR the DTCs. REPEAT the self-test.
